在日常工作学习中,我们经常会遇到需要处理大量数据的情况,而在Excel中,精准匹配数据是提高工作效率的关键。今天,就让我来给大家介绍一下几种实用的Excel函数,帮助大家轻松实现数据的精准匹配。
1. VLOOKUP函数
VLOOKUP函数是Excel中常用的查找函数之一,它可以沿着表格的列进行查找,并返回对应列的值。下面是VLOOKUP函数的基本语法:
VLOOKUP(查找值,查找范围,返回列数,查找类型)
其中,查找类型有以下几种:
- 0:精确匹配,查找值必须完全匹配。
- 1:近似匹配,查找值可以小于或大于实际值。
- -1:近似匹配,查找值可以大于或小于实际值。
例如,我们有一个学生成绩表,需要根据姓名查找对应的分数,可以使用以下公式:
=VLOOKUP(A2, B2:D10, 4, 0)
其中,A2单元格包含需要查找的姓名,B2:D10为查找范围,返回第四列的分数。
2. INDEX和MATCH函数
INDEX函数和MATCH函数联合使用,可以实现类似VLOOKUP函数的功能,但更灵活。下面是两个函数的基本语法:
INDEX(数组,行号,列号)
MATCH(查找值,查找范围,查找类型)
使用INDEX和MATCH函数的例子:
=INDEX(B2:D10, MATCH(A2, A2:A10, 0), 4)
其中,A2单元格包含需要查找的姓名,B2:D10为查找范围,返回第四列的分数。
3. XLOOKUP函数
XLOOKUP函数是Excel 2019及以上版本新增的查找函数,功能类似于VLOOKUP和HLOOKUP。下面是XLOOKUP函数的基本语法:
XLOOKUP(查找值,查找范围,返回范围,[查找类型])
使用XLOOKUP函数的例子:
=XLOOKUP(A2, B2:B10, C2:C10, 0)
其中,A2单元格包含需要查找的姓名,B2:B10为查找范围,C2:C10为返回范围,返回对应姓名的分数。
4. 使用数组公式
在某些情况下,我们可以使用数组公式来实现数据匹配。下面是一个例子:
=IFERROR(INDEX(B2:B10, MATCH(A2:A10, B2:B10, 0)), "未找到")
其中,A2:A10为查找范围,B2:B10为返回范围,如果找到对应值,则返回该值,否则返回“未找到”。
总结
以上就是几种常用的Excel函数,可以帮助我们轻松实现数据的精准匹配。在实际应用中,我们可以根据具体需求选择合适的函数,提高工作效率。希望这篇文章能对大家有所帮助!
